If you really push your relapses. You can get max experience on Kill the Snitch (or any long form mission really but mostly KtS) in less than 11 minutes so accounting for Sleep room/evaluation that's about 13 minutes. That's about 5 matches in an hour on average.

2 hours and you have enough tokens to get a communal rebirth which gives 10,000 exp on completion.

Repeat the process until you relapse you can comfortably relapse once, twice or three times a day if you're on all day.

But the most common Relapse grind is escalation, especially escalation 4-player team. Since everyone is trying to complete as many trials as possible as fast as possible

I finished three runs and never encountered a “cap” of destroying evidence. I have had back to back failures but usually one of them was healed to try again by the third attempt.

Also for me, I notice that the game checks your “hand” last so I usually hold the piece I don’t want it to take and hover it.

From what I can tell, the game scans the board from particular locations first idk if it’s consistent. I try to keep the cards I want it to pull in closer to the centre and the tile about to pull it in.

I’m the kind of person that actually prefers to fight the immortal enemies because I have a slower playstyle. Getting rid of the immortal enemy leaves the rest of the game almost completely safe up until the endgame.

I keep a note each Long’s summon immunities (if being attacked in the dreams an Immortal enemy is immune to one type of summon) so I collect the summon materials beforehand, typically enough to summon about twice as many resources as the minimum because you can still grind for materials in between fighting albeit to much lesser degrees. Generally dreams is safer because you’re using a renewable resource to fight.

Personally I prefer when they attack in person because a full cult almost certainly guarantees you’ll have the resources to fight the Long unless you get extremely unlucky. Sacrifice two edge/two forge, one winter then the remaining two if you’re unlucky. You will have to use hirelings for the rest of the game but it’s not impossible.

A good way I see to market yourself from what I’ve seen is “Draw this in your style” both as a participant and a host (most hosts give commissions as a prize if they can’t afford an monetary prize). Even getting a runner up/Honourable mention can boost your platform.

Participating in art trends on Twitter/Bluesky is a good way to get the algorithm to boost for you. Including audio trends or even attempting to start one yourself.
